Evergreen Elementary School, located in Ocala, Florida, serves grades PK-5 in the Marion County Public Schools district. Based on its state test results, it has received a GreatSchools Rating of 1 out of 10.
This school has an average Community Rating of 4 out of 5 stars, based on reviews from 12 school community members.
